Definition of Technology Term that is composed of two Greek words that are " ​tekne " which means technique, art and " ​loggia ​" that gives a translation of skill, that is to say, that is the technique or skill of something or something, from the past human beings They have searched and found a variety of knowledge that has given them the experience that has led them to improve their lives. The technology was first defined by Jacob Bigelow in 1829 as: "... principles, processes and nomenclatures of the most famous arts, particularly those that involve applications of ​science , and that can be considered useful, promoting the benefit of society, together with the emolument of those who persecute them ".

The pen is one of the first ​technologies that made it easier for humans to write and remember their thoughts. That technology was improved with the development of the printing press. This device facilitated the mass production of the written word, allowing everyone to share their information with others.
